ATK Awarded $27 Million Contract To Assist Egypt in Development of Tank Ammunition Production Capability

Aug 8, 2002

Minneapolis, Aug. 8, 2002 – ATK (Alliant Techsystems, NYSE: ATK) has been awarded a $27 million contract from the U.S. Army Operations Support Command, Rock Island, Ill., to assist the government of Egypt in the development of a capability to produce 120mm tank training ammunition.

Under the three-year contract, ATK Ammunition Systems, Arden Hills, Minn., will provide technical expertise, equipment, and ammunition components to support the manufacture of 45,000 rounds of 120mm training ammunition at production facilities near Cairo. The company will also construct and install all necessary equipment for a 120mm ammunition test firing range.

ATK Ammunition Systems is involved in a number of similar international ammunition production assistance programs, including:

· The establishment of a 25mm ammunition manufacturing facility in a NATO allied nation that involves purchasing and installing equipment, training operations personnel, and overseeing production start-up.

· A contract to supply hardware for 25mm ammunition to SNC Technologies, Inc., Le Gardeur, Quebec, Canada, which is assembling the rounds and delivering them to the Canadian military forces for use in light armored vehicles.

· Agreements with Hellenic Arms Industry (EBO), Athens, Greece, to support the development of production capabilities for 120mm tank ammunition and 30mm ammunition for use by Apache helicopters.

ATK is the nation’s largest supplier of ammunition, with products ranging from 5.56mm rounds for small arms to 120mm tank ammunition. Customers served include the military forces of the U.S. and allied nations, law enforcement agencies, and sporting enthusiasts.

ATK is a $2.1 billion aerospace and defense company with leading positions in propulsion, composite structures, munitions, and precision capabilities. The company, which is headquartered in Edina, Minn., employs approximately 11,300 people and has three business groups: Aerospace, Precision Systems, and Ammunition.
